It depends on what type of show you are doing. at a schooling show you probably don't need to polish your horse's hooves and at 4H you can probably just apply any type of hoof black

Here's how we get our horses feet ready for the breed shows....

The Day Before:
1. use an electric sander to sand and smooth the hooves
2. apply conditioner to the hooves

Right Before We Show:
1. apply high gloss shoe polish to the hooves
2. paint on hoof black
3. let the hoof black dry

After We Show:
1. Rub sandpaper or steel wool on the hooves to remove the hoof black

Then if we have another class later we just apply the hoof black to the part we steel wooled or sanded off...I know it's not very good for their feet but it makes them shine like glass in the show ring
